Speak out against domestic violence

A worthy cause supported by an inspiring woman. Reese Witherspoon is endorsing the Empowerment Bracelet, a $3 piece from Avon which aims to help women suffering from domestic abuse feel empowered. It's the brand's first global charity product, and hopes to improve ladies' lives across the world. According to the brand ambassador, "The first $500,000 from bracelet sales will be matched by the Avon Foundation for a total donation of $1 million to UNIFEM, the United Nations Development Fund for Women."
